Charged for Feeding a Police Horse

Charged for Feeding a Police Horse

Francis Kelly caused an uproar from the police when he fed Scottish police horses sausage rolls. Although he was told to stop, Kelly, 41, carried on therefore was charged with breach of the peace. According to the officers, Kelly became angered and aggressive when they told him to stop feeding the horse. Francis Kelly pleads not guilty currently and is due in court in February. His excuse is that he simply thought the horses looked hungry.
